linux设置环境变量如何设置linux shell环境变量

linux设置环境变量  时间:2021-01-05  阅读:()

linux下如何设置JDK环境变量?

纯java开发的软件在linux下面也可以应用自如。

那么首先就需要配置好linux下的java环境,具体说来,就是配置jdk环境变量。

介绍在linux下配置jdk环境变量的几种常用方法。

首先在linux下安装jdk,如果出现提示权限不够(且root下也提示权限不够),可用#ls -l filename命令查看一下,如果显示类似如: -rw-rw-rw- 1 root root …. 则表示任何用户都没有可执行权限(即使是root用户)。

解决方法: #chmod a+x filename 这样,安装好后,就可以接下来进行环境变量的配置了。

这里给出三种可选方法: 一、修改/etc/profile文件 当本机仅仅作为开发使用时推荐使用这种方法,因为此种配置时所有用户的shell都有权使用这些环境变量,可能会给系统带来安全性问题。

用文本编辑器打开/etc/profile,在profile文件末尾加入: JAVA_HOME=/usr/share/jdk1.5.0_05 PATH=$JAVA_HOME/bin:$PATH C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ar export JAVA_HOME export PATH export CLASSPATH 重新登录即可。

二、修改.bashrc文件 这种方法更为安全,它可以把使用这些环境变量的权限控制到用户级别,如果需要给某个用户权限使用这些环境变量,只需要修改其个人用户主目录下的.bashrc文件就可以了。

用文本编辑器打开用户目录下的.bashrc文件,在.bashrc文件末尾加入: set JAVA_HOME=/usr/share/jdk1.5.0_05 export JAVA_HOME set PATH=$JAVA_HOME/bin:$PATH export PATH set C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ar export CLASSPATH 重新登录。

三、直接在shell下设置变量 不推荐使用这种方法,因为换个shell,该设置就无效了。

这种方法仅仅是临时使用,以后要使用的时候又要重新设置,比较麻烦。

只需在shell终端执行下列命令: export JAVA_HOME=/usr/share/jdk1.5.0_05 export PATH=$JAVA_HOME/bin:$PATH export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ar 注意: 1.要将 /usr/share/jdk1.5.0_05jdk 改为jdk安装目录 2. linux下用冒号”:”来分隔路径 3. $PATH / $CLASSPATH / $JAVA_HOME 是用来引用原来的环境变量的值在设置环境变量时特别要注意不能把原来的值给覆盖掉了。

4. CLASSPATH中当前目录”.”不能丢掉。

5. export是把这三个变量导出为全局变量。

6. 大小写必须严格区分。

引自:润乾报表知识库 原文连接: 请参考,希望能帮到你。

在linux里怎么设置环境变量啊,用env可以看

设置Linux的环境变量的方法是这样的,首先可以在终端直接输入:变量名=内容 的方式来临时设置,但是这种方式设置的效果在重新登录后就失效了。

所以环境变量的设置一般是写在配置文件中,那对环境变量的修改应该写在哪个配置文件中呢? 如果想让设置只对当前用户有效,就需要在~/.bashrc文件中添加设置,以修改PATH这个环境变量为例,需要在~/.bashrc这个配置文件添加的内容格式就像是如下两行这样: PATH="$PATH":/root export PATH 也可以将两行设置写成一行: export PATH="$PATH":/root 如果想让环境变量的设置对所有用户都有效,则需要把设置添加到/etc/profile这个全局配置文件中,添加的格式和~/.bashrc这个文件一样。

最后,修改完配置文件后,如果想让设置马上生效,还需要运行source命令,比如:source ~/.bashrc,否则设置只在下次登录时才会生效(也就是说要重新登录)。

linux的环境变量配置一般是需要哪种类型文件的路径?

一般是类似抄/usr/bin/ 或者/bin/目录,没有什么限制,规律的话一般就是为了将一些程序设置成系统命令使用的 例如我装了eclipse,我可以解百压到任意目录,我可以将eclipse的主程序所在的目录设置成环境变量,度这样我敲eclipse就可以打开程序了,也可以做软连接

linux 设置环境变量 点是什么意思

source 和点是一样的使环境变量立即生效 . /etc/profile 等于source /etc/profile

linux下如何添加环境变量

例如:给root用户添加环境变量,只需要修改/root/.bash_profile文件,添加export xx="dddddd"即可。

有一个问题:变量LD_LIBRARY_PATH在.bash_profile中设置不起作用,原因是:因为.bash_profile是中登录的时候调用, 请写在.bashrc中.解决办法:将该变量写在/root/.bashrc文件中即可。

如何设置linux shell环境变量

不是这个概念的。

1,如果你只是想设置一个变量,没有必要在profile里面设置。

a=123 echo "$a"就可以了 2,如果你是想设置环境变量(路径),在profile或者.bashrc中 a=/dir PATH=$PATH:$a export PATH 这就加入一个/dir目录。

Buyvm:VPS/块存储补货1Gbps不限流量/$2起/月

BuyVM测评,BuyVM怎么样?BuyVM好不好?BuyVM,2010年成立的国外老牌稳定商家,Frantech Solutions旗下,主要提供基于KVM的VPS服务器,数据中心有拉斯维加斯、纽约、卢森堡,付费可选强大的DDOS防护(月付3美金),特色是1Gbps不限流量,稳定商家,而且卢森堡不限版权。1G或以上内存可以安装Windows 2012 64bit,无需任何费用,所有型号包括免费的...

腾讯云新用户省钱秘笈购买云服务器

目前国内云计算市场竞争异常激烈,尤其是国内的腾讯云、阿里云、景安等商家促销活动一波接一波的进行,对于有需要的用户确实得到不小的实惠。但是这样给予国内的主机商确实是比较大的打击,毕竟这些商家的背景和实例强劲,即便是贴本补贴优惠,也是不怕的。前两年阿里一家各种活动促销,确实在国内市场占据主要的市场地位,腾讯云开始两年没有较大的吸引用户,不过这两年的发展还是比较稳健的。我们很多网友在之前肯定也享受到一些...

香港云服务器 1核 1G 29元/月 快云科技

快云科技: 12.12特惠推出全场VPS 7折购 续费同价 年付仅不到五折公司介绍:快云科技是成立于2020年的新进主机商,持有IDC/ICP等证件资质齐全主营产品有:香港弹性云服务器,美国vps和日本vps,香港物理机,国内高防物理机以及美国日本高防物理机产品特色:全配置均20M带宽,架构采用KVM虚拟化技术,全盘SSD硬盘,RAID10阵列, 国内回程三网CN2 GIA,平均延迟50ms以下。...

linux设置环境变量为你推荐
qq空间首页QQ空间主页怎么弄?浮动利率和固定利率哪个好贷款选择浮动利率还是固定利率三国游戏哪个好玩三国游戏哪个最好玩炒股软件哪个好股票软件哪个最好用?苹果手机助手哪个好最新版iphone助手 PP助手好用吗?网页传奇哪个好玩哪个传奇类网页游戏即好玩又不花钱??加速器哪个好网络游戏加速器哪个好用海克斯皮肤哪个好lol100块抽11次的海克斯宝箱值得买吗红茶和绿茶哪个好红茶和绿茶,哪个好?雅思和托福哪个好考托福好考还是雅思好考?
美国虚拟主机空间 美国服务器托管 域名服务dns的主要功能为 二级域名申请 谷歌域名邮箱 cve-2014-6271 香港cdn 紫田 ixwebhosting 河南m值兑换 酷番云 免费dns解析 流媒体加速 Updog 创建邮箱 阿里云官方网站 域名转入 成都主机托管 国内空间 免备案cdn加速 更多